The tour begins with a pick-up at one of two designated locations in Kusadasi, making it easy for cruise passengers. From there, you’ll head inland towards Pamukkale, a journey that takes approximately two hours by comfortable van. During this drive, your guide will set the scene, explaining how Pamukkale’s mineral-rich waters have created the striking white terraces over centuries and how the ancient city of Hierapolis was built atop this natural wonder.
Once you arrive, the first stop is the Travertines of Pamukkale, where you’ll get to walk along the terraced pools. These formations are truly breathtaking, with their delicate, snow-white calcium deposits creating a surreal landscape that’s perfect for photos. The guided portion here provides historical context, revealing how these terraces formed and their significance to ancient civilizations.
Next, you’ll visit Hierapolis, an ancient city that once thrived as a thermal spa and religious center. Walking through the ruins, you’ll see remnants of Roman baths, theatres, and temples. Your guide will highlight key sites, sharing stories about how the city prospered and its role during different periods. This is a chance to appreciate the blend of natural beauty and archaeological richness.
The highlight for many is the free time at Cleopatra Pools — a natural thermal bath famous for its supposed healing properties. You can choose to swim (bring your towel and swimwear), relax in the warm waters, or simply explore the ancient ruins that surround the pools. Keep in mind that swimming is an extra charge, and entrance tickets are not included in the tour price.
Finally, the group will reconvene for the journey back to Kusadasi, where you’ll be dropped off at the original pick-up points.

A possible drawback is that entrance fees are not included, which could add around 80-100 TRY (Turkish Lira) to your day, depending on current prices. Also, the swimming fee is extra, and not included in the tour price. It’s advisable to come prepared with cash, as card payments for entrance and swimming might sometimes be problematic.
This tour isn’t suitable for pregnant women or those with back problems, given the walking involved and natural pools’ uneven surfaces. It’s also a day trip with limited time at each site, so travelers who want to linger or explore in depth might feel a bit rushed.

Are transportation and pickup included?
Yes, the tour includes transportation and pickup at two designated locations in Kusadasi, making it straightforward for cruise travelers.
How long does the tour last?
The entire experience is approximately 5 hours, with specific start times depending on availability, ideal for cruise schedules.
Are entrance tickets included?
No, entrance fees for Pamukkale and Cleopatra Pools are not included, so travelers should budget extra cash for these.
Can I swim in Cleopatra Pools?
Yes, swimming is an option, but it’s an extra charge, and you need to bring your own towel and swimwear.
Is the tour suitable for everyone?
It’s not recommended for pregnant women or those with back problems because of walking involved and natural pools’ uneven surfaces. The tour is operated as a private group, offering a more personal experience.
What languages are available?
Tours are offered in Spanish, Russian, German, and English, with an additional surcharge of 30 Euro per person for languages other than English.
What should I bring?
Bring a hat, comfortable clothes, sunscreen, camera, towel, swimwear, slippers, and some cash for entrance and swimming fees.
